The Galaxy Note 3 is much better than LG L50, with an 80.7 score against 55.8. Both phones in this comparison review include Android OS (Operating System), but Galaxy Note 3 has the newer 5.0 version and LG L50 has Android 4.4.2, providing you lots of additional features. The Galaxy Note 3 design is somewhat heavier but notably thinner than the LG L50.
Samsung Galaxy Note 3 counts with a quite superior processing power than LG L50, because it has more processing cores, a better graphics co-processor running at 600 megahertz and a greater amount of RAM. Samsung Galaxy Note 3 counts with a much better looking screen than LG L50, because it has a way bigger display, a much better 1920 x 1080 resolution and a lot higher screen density.
Galaxy Note 3 counts with a lot bigger memory capacity for apps and games than LG L50, because it has more internal memory and a slot for external memory cards that allows up to 64 GB. Galaxy Note 3 counts with a superior battery lifetime than LG L50, because it has a 68% more battery capacity. Galaxy Note 3 takes a lot better pictures and videos than LG L50, because it has a lot better video quality and a camera with lot more mega-pixels.
The Galaxy Note 3 not only is the best phones between the ones we are comparing here, but it's also cheap compared to the LG L50.
